当前位置:网站首页>C# Base64加密
C# Base64加密
2022-08-03 05:23:00 【全局变量】
/// <summary>
/// Base64加密
/// </summary>
/// <param name="codeName">加密采用的编码方式</param>
/// <param name="source">待加密的明文</param>
/// <returns></returns>
public static string EncodeBase64(Encoding encode, string source)
{
string encodeStr = "";
byte[] bytes = encode.GetBytes(source);
try
{
encodeStr = Convert.ToBase64String(bytes);
}
catch
{
encodeStr = source;
}
return encodeStr;
}
/// Base64加密
/// </summary>
/// <param name="codeName">加密采用的编码方式</param>
/// <param name="source">待加密的明文</param>
/// <returns></returns>
public static string EncodeBase64(Encoding encode, string source)
{
string encodeStr = "";
byte[] bytes = encode.GetBytes(source);
try
{
encodeStr = Convert.ToBase64String(bytes);
}
catch
{
encodeStr = source;
}
return encodeStr;
}
边栏推荐
猜你喜欢
随机推荐
NFT租赁提案EIP-5006步入最后审核!让海外大型游戏的链改成为可能
[CSRF, SSRF, XXE, PHP deserialization, Burpsuite]
vivado遇到的问题
【 command execution and middleware loopholes 】
【Nmap与Metasploit常用命令】
动漫:海贼王女
中国磷化铟晶圆行业发展前景与投资规划分析报告2022~2028年
关于如何向FastAPI的依赖函数添加参数
初识C语言
动态调整web系统主题? 看这一篇就够了
小码农的第一篇博客
【DC-4 Range Penetration】
MySql 怎么查出符合条件的最新的数据行?
浅谈函数递归汉诺塔
Sqli-labs-master靶场1-23关通关详细教程(基础篇)
中国生活服务O2O行业发展现状与市场规模预测报告2022~2028年
Navicat 解决隔一段时间不操作出现延时卡顿问题
【XSS,文件上传,文件包含】
Apache2-XXE vulnerability penetration
Qlik Sense 临时处理表数据详解(Resident)